Information Systems Associate

Information Systems Associate

Ponderosa Telephone

O'Neals, CA

Job ID : 374f2f71563039376c7770302f4e473946413d3d

Job Description :

The Information Services Associate is accountable for providing and assisting IS personnel with the installation and maintenance of PC and LAN hardware and software, peripherals, and providing computer and software technical support for Company users. Responsible for all aspects of customer billing, including, but not limited to loading, processing and tracking of billing tapes to the actual printing, inserting and mailing monthly customer billing statements. Access and exposure to highly sensitive documents, material and conversations requires strict confidentiality on the part of the Information Services Associate.

PRINCIPAL ACCOUNTABILITIES

  • Load, process and track all files necessary to produce an accurate & timely customer billing statement.
  • Initiate and complete the processing necessary to schedule and track the successful completion of the system backups.
  • Perform level 1 & 2 technical support for computer systems users. Perform basic and intermediate trouble shooting and diagnostic procedures on end user computers. Interface with vendor service and support infrastructure as directed.
  • Participate in the monthly after hour’s maintenance schedule.
  • Provide software technical support for Company users.
  • Maintain accurate records of hardware inventory and assignments.
  • Requisition and expense report submission for the department.
  • Provide technical and user support on peripheral equipment including printers, copies, and scanners.
  • Install and maintain PC and LAN hardware and software as assigned.
  • Build and deploy routine software updates using Software Distribution system as assigned.
  • Maintain accurate records of the Companies equipment assets managed by IS.
  • Maintain accurate records of software licensing and maintain software license renewals.
  • Proactive involvement in the Company’s Safety Program, including compliance with all rules and regulations, and for continuously practicing safety while performing assigned duties
  • Ensure monthly customer billing is processed accurately and according to schedule.
  • Ensure periodic departmental reports are processed and distributed according to schedule.
  • Assist other department personnel in formulating and generating required reports, analysis and documents as necessary.
  • List of principal accountabilities is not exhaustive and may be supplemented as necessary

QUALIFICATIONS

  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• 2 year college or vocational degree in Information Services/Data Processing/related field or equivalent in technical experience.

TECHNICAL REQUIREMENTS

  • Working knowledge of computer hardware and software including operating systems. This includes knowledge of PC & Server hardware installation and maintenance.
  • Working knowledge of at least computer operating systems, including but not limited to Microsoft Windows.
  • Working knowledge of various applications, including but not limited to M365, Teams, Office, and Veeam, Active Directory, and iVUE.
  • Copper & Fiber cable termination, routing, and dressing.
  • Coursework towards Industry accepted certifications desirable. (ITIL 3 or 4, MCP, iVUE, Security +)
  • Working knowledge of automated mailing equipment desirable.
  • Possesses and maintains a valid and unrestricted class “C” driver’s license, with driving records that provides insurability under the Company’s vehicle insurance carrier and within the guidelines of the Company

WORK EXPERIENCE

  • Minimum 2 years diverse experience in Information Technology/Data Processing including workstation installation and maintenance, Completion of technical training desirable.
  • Telephony experience desired, preferably in the Information Services/Data Processing field.
  • 2 years of Microsoft desktop administration.
